Dr. David W. Victor III, MD, is board-certified in internal medicine, gastroenterology, and transplant hepatology. He received his medical degree from the University of Kentucky and completed residency training in internal medicine at Tulane University in New Orleans, Louisiana. He followed this with a fellowship in gastroenterology and hepatology, also at Tulane University, and a fellowship in transplant hepatology at Johns Hopkins School of Medicine in Baltimore, Maryland.

Dr. Victor joined Houston Methodist in 2013.  He is heavily involved in research and serves as the Director of Clinical Research for Academic Hepatology in the Department of Medicine.  He is also the director of Methodist’s Hepatocellular Carcinoma program.  Dr. Victor currently holds an appointment as Associate Professor of Clinical Medicine for Weill Cornell Medical College and is the Associate Director of the Gastroenterology Fellowship Program at Houston Methodist.
